NASA Logo

NTRS

NTRS - NASA Technical Reports Server

Back to Results
QPA-CLIPS: A language and representation for process controlQPA-CLIPS is an extension of CLIPS oriented towards process control applications. Its constructs define a dependency network of process actions driven by sensor information. The language consists of three basic constructs: TASK, SENSOR, and FILTER. TASK's define the dependency network describing alternative state transitions for a process. SENSOR's and FILTER's define sensor information sources used to activate state transitions within the network. Deftemplate's define these constructs and their run-time environment is an interpreter knowledge base, performing pattern matching on sensor information and so activating TASK's in the dependency network. The pattern matching technique is based on the repeatable occurrence of a sensor data pattern. QPA-CIPS has been successfully tested on a SPARCStation providing supervisory control to an Allen-Bradley PLC 5 controller driving molding equipment.
Document ID
19950013219
Acquisition Source
Legacy CDMS
Document Type
Conference Paper
Authors
Freund, Thomas G.
(Pratt and Whitney Aircraft East Hartford, CT, United States)
Date Acquired
September 6, 2013
Publication Date
November 1, 1994
Publication Information
Publication: NASA. Johnson Space Center, Third CLIPS Conference Proceedings, Volume 1
Subject Category
Computer Programming And Software
Accession Number
95N19635
Distribution Limits
Public
Copyright
Work of the US Gov. Public Use Permitted.
No Preview Available